Publishers give advances that they KNOW will never earn out all of the time. That's how big name authors get effective royalty rates higher than everyone else. The publisher gives them an advance at twice what they KNOW it will earn at the royalty rate to effectively double the royalty rate while telling the poor no-name author that he's getting the same royalty rate.
